Victorian Britain is a unit of the BBC Schools TV series Landmarks from the 1990s & 2000s, covering history for primary school pupils.

Documentaries with acted dramatised sections about aspects of life in Victorian times. A narrator describes conditions, characters from the time describe their lives, and we see modern children investigating the past.

Two of the episodes are slightly modified repeats of programmes originally shown on Now and Then in 1988 and also repeated as part of Landmarks' earlier unit on Victorian Children from 1990. They were given some new, additional narration and captions to bring them in line with the three new programmes made for this Victorian Britain unit.

Country Life was originally titled The Country Child, broadcast 14th March 1988, and School Life was originally titled Going to School, broadcast 21st March 1988.
